Lauded Chicago-based singer-songwriter-pianist Neal Francis is out in support of his sophomore release, In Plain Sight (on ATO Records) produced by one of our favorites, Dave (Flaming Lips, Tame Impala, MGMT) Fridmann and its lead single, “Can’t Stop the Rain” features Derek Trucks. The Bottleneck show is one of only a few chances to see him in a small room before he heads off early next year to Mexico for Wilco’s Sky Blue Sky weekend and then a tour of Europe.

You thought they were extinct… but The Dodos will be back in Minneapolis on January 13th, in support of their new album Grizzly Peak (Polyvinyl Records).



We saw The Dodos in March 2015 and wrote, “You can tell that the two bands (Dodos and Springtime Carnivore) have really bonded on this tour… The Dodos must have heard the diaper commercial story from previous shows, as they made comments about it near the end of their set. Then for the very last song on the encore, Greta came on stage to play out to “Don’t Try And Hide It” with incredibly big smiles on all their faces.”

Indie rockers Remo Drive have been eager to hit the road again in support of latest album, A Portrait of an Ugly Man(Epitaph Records) which released last year. Self-produced and mixed, the group is led by brothers Erik (vocals, guitar) and Stephen (bass) Paulson, the band hopes to keep the momentum that their 2017 debut began.

Their sound can get un-apologetically loud, but don’t be waylaid by the somber and self-depreciating lyrics, as there’s also a sonic ray of hope to most of their songs.
